Nowports Nowports
Nowports is a digital freight forwarder that helps companies improve the import process. It serves as a platform through which companies and individuals can manage their imports and exports in real-time. The company uses AI to make the import process easy, secure, and transparent. The platform allows users to request a quote, register the productsand providers that the company mostly uses, and book shipments from any port. $150M / Series C / May 24, 2022
Habi Habi
Habi is a technology-driven real estate company that helps middle-class customers buy and sell their homes more quickly and efficiently, without the uncertainty of traditional real estate transactions. Using its proprietary pricing algorithm and scalable processes. It was founded in 2019 and headquartered in Bogotá, Distrito Especial. $200M / Series C / May 11, 2022

Grupo Bursatil Mexicano Grupo Bursatil Mexicano
Corporativo GBM, S.A.B. de C.V. provides financial products and services to large corporations and mid-cap companies, institutional investors, and Mexican and foreign individuals. The company offers investment banking services, including capital and debt market, mergers and acquisitions, and corporate restructuring services; and financialintermediation services, such as capital market promotion, international sales and trading, e-trading, investment advisory, derivatives capital, and money market services., as well as digital platform, which has access to its clients to purchase and sale stock, and investment funds. It also provides investment administration products comprising investment funds, flexible credit, and asset management services, as well as institutional investment, trust, and private banking services. The company was formerly known as GBM GRUPO BURSATIL MEXICANO, S.A.B. de C.V. and changed its name to Corporativo GBM, S.A.B. de C.V. in 2007. Corporativo GBM, S.A.B. de C.V. was founded in 1978 and is based in Mexico City, Mexico. $150M / Jun 04, 2021

About SOFTBANK Latin America Ventures

VC Fund · Miami, United States

SOFTBANK Latin America Ventures (SBLV) is an initiative of SOFTBANK CORP. SBLV is dedicated to helping build the Internet economy in Latin America by focusing on critical resources, technology, capital, and SOFTBANK's comprehensive network of partners in the region.
